Marilyn COWART MORTON

Oak Hill Cemetery
Little River County,
Arkansas

May 16, 1947 - May 17, 2018

Obit:
Marilyn Morton, Age 71, a resident of Idabel, OK died May 17, 2018. She was born May 16, 1947 in Pascagoula, MS to C.W. and Mildred Piercy Cowart.
Marilyn is survived by her husband of 48 years, Clyde Morton. She is also survived by her children:
Ben & Sheila Jackson, Chuck & Beverly Bell, Mary Sue Morton & Jim Horn, Penny Morton, Mike & Pam Morton, and Brad & Sherri Selman. She is also survived by her 5 brothers and sisters, Cheryl Childs, Bobby Cowart, Jerry Cowart, Mary Jane Sumrall, Deijri Galjour; two nephews, Chad Robertson and Adrian Galjour.
She was preceded in death by her parents and two brothers, Charles and Mickey Cowart.
A 5:00 p.m. Interment was conducted Thursday, May 17, 2018 in the Oak Hill cemetery in Ashdown, AR under the direction of the White Family Funeral Home, Idabel, Oklahoma.
